Hello! Anxiety is a term frequently mentioned while discussing chronic health conditions. Anxiety is a response to an unknown danger, whether real or imagined. The article below defines anxiety and reviews the types of anxiety, causes of anxiety and the treatment options. Please let us know if you have any questions.
